Now you can play as a guinea pig for your next Dungeons & Dragons character… because why the hell not?

June 17, 2023 by Bronwen Winter Phoenix Leave a Comment

Cavies are small humanoid rodents; they tend to walk on their hind legs but are actually quadrupeds. Their ears are soft and folded over to protect the delicate tissue inside. Their eyes protrude slightly with colours ranging from dark brown to burnt umber, and on rare occasion, bright pink.

As the Sun Forever Sets: Evil Hat opens playtest new Forged in the Dark RPG

June 17, 2023 by Andrew Girdwood Leave a Comment

The Forged in the Dark game is set in Victorian Britain as the aliens invade. The overpowering force from Mars forces the player characters into a desperate battle for survival.
